Subject: [PATCH 1/3] arm: Fix sign of MVE predicate mve_pred16_t [PR 107674]
Date: Tue, 24 Jan 2023 13:40:46 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<ae05c3e4-c4a5-69a6-b61b-1d22b63ec9cf@arm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<13d03aef-f5d1-03fe-5281-31921d24dce0@arm.com>
[-- Attachment #1: Type: text/plain, Size: 664 bytes --]
Hi,
The ACLE defines mve_pred16_t as an unsigned short. This patch makes
sure GCC treats the predicate as an unsigned type, rather than signed.
Bootstrapped on aarch64-none-eabi and regression tested on arm-none-eabi
and armeb-none-eabi for armv8.1-m.main+mve.fp.
OK for trunk?
gcc/ChangeLog:
PR target/107674
* config/arm/arm-builtins.cc (arm_simd_builtin_type): Rewrite to use
new qualifiers parameter and use unsigned short type for MVE predicate.
(arm_init_builtin): Call arm_simd_builtin_type with qualifiers
parameter.
(arm_init_crypto_builtins): Likewise.
gcc/testsuite/ChangeLog:
PR target/107674
* gcc.target/arm/mve/mve_vpt.c: New test.

diff --git a/gcc/config/arm/arm-builtins.cc b/gcc/config/arm/arm-builtins.cc
index 11d7478d9df69139802a9d42c09dd0de7480b60e..6c67cec93ff76a4b42f3a0b305f697142e88fcd9 100644
--- a/gcc/config/arm/arm-builtins.cc
+++ b/gcc/config/arm/arm-builtins.cc
@@ -1489,12 +1489,14 @@ arm_lookup_simd_builtin_type (machine_mode mode,
}
static tree
-arm_simd_builtin_type (machine_mode mode, bool unsigned_p, bool poly_p)
+arm_simd_builtin_type (machine_mode mode, enum arm_type_qualifiers qualifiers)
{
- if (poly_p)
+ if ((qualifiers & qualifier_poly) != 0)
return arm_lookup_simd_builtin_type (mode, qualifier_poly);
- else if (unsigned_p)
+ else if ((qualifiers & qualifier_unsigned) != 0)
return arm_lookup_simd_builtin_type (mode, qualifier_unsigned);
+ else if ((qualifiers & qualifier_predicate) != 0)
+ return unsigned_intHI_type_node;
else
return arm_lookup_simd_builtin_type (mode, qualifier_none);
}
@@ -1755,9 +1757,7 @@ arm_init_builtin (unsigned int fcode, arm_builtin_datum *d,
else
{
eltype
- = arm_simd_builtin_type (op_mode,
- (qualifiers & qualifier_unsigned) != 0,
- (qualifiers & qualifier_poly) != 0);
+ = arm_simd_builtin_type (op_mode, qualifiers);
gcc_assert (eltype != NULL);
/* Add qualifiers. */
@@ -1929,10 +1929,10 @@ static void
arm_init_crypto_builtins (void)
{
tree V16UQI_type_node
- = arm_simd_builtin_type (V16QImode, true, false);
+ = arm_simd_builtin_type (V16QImode, qualifier_unsigned);
tree V4USI_type_node
- = arm_simd_builtin_type (V4SImode, true, false);
+ = arm_simd_builtin_type (V4SImode, qualifier_unsigned);
tree v16uqi_ftype_v16uqi
= build_function_type_list (V16UQI_type_node, V16UQI_type_node,
diff --git a/gcc/testsuite/gcc.target/arm/mve/mve_vpt.c b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.target/arm/mve/mve_vpt.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000000000000000000000000000000000000..26a565b79dd1348e361b3aa23a1d6e6d13bffce8
--- /dev/null
+++ b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.target/arm/mve/mve_vpt.c
@@ -0,0 +1,27 @@
+/* { dg-options "-O2" } */
+/* { dg-require-effective-target arm_v8_1m_mve_ok } */
+/* { dg-add-options arm_v8_1m_mve } */
+/* { dg-final { check-function-bodies "**" "" } } */
+#include <arm_mve.h>
+void test0 (uint8_t *a, uint8_t *b, uint8_t *c)
+{
+ uint8x16_t va = vldrbq_u8 (a);
+ uint8x16_t vb = vldrbq_u8 (b);
+ mve_pred16_t p = vcmpeqq_u8 (va, vb);
+ uint8x16_t vc = vaddq_x_u8 (va, vb, p);
+ vstrbq_p_u8 (c, vc, p);
+}
+/*
+** test0:
+** vldrb.8 q2, \[r0\]
+** vldrb.8 q1, \[r1\]
+** vcmp.i8 eq, q2, q1
+** vmrs r3, p0 @ movhi
+** uxth r3, r3
+** vmsr p0, r3 @ movhi
+** vpst
+** vaddt.i8 q3, q2, q1
+** vpst
+** vstrbt.8 q3, \[r2\]
+** bx lr
+*/
